The Importance of First Aid Training

First aid training is a vital skill set that can make a significant difference in emergency situations. In California, where diverse environments range from bustling urban centers to serene natural landscapes, the ability to respond quickly and effectively to injuries or medical emergencies is crucial. Understanding basic first aid not only empowers individuals to assist others but also fosters a safer community.

With a population exceeding 39 million, California's residents frequently encounter situations where first aid skills are beneficial. From minor injuries to life-threatening emergencies, knowing how to administer first aid can save lives. Moreover, as the state is prone to natural disasters like earthquakes and wildfires, first aid training becomes an essential component of disaster preparedness.

Why First Aid Training Matters

First aid training equips individuals with the knowledge and skills necessary to handle medical emergencies effectively. This training covers a wide range of topics, including how to perform CPR, manage choking incidents, treat wounds, and stabilize fractures. By learning these skills, individuals become more confident in their ability to provide immediate care until professional help arrives.

Moreover, first aid training is not just for healthcare professionals. It's a valuable asset for everyone, from parents and teachers to office workers and outdoor enthusiasts. By being prepared, individuals can reduce the severity of injuries and prevent complications, ultimately improving the chances of positive outcomes in emergency situations.

The Impact on Communities

Communities in California benefit immensely from widespread first aid training. When more people are trained, the collective ability to respond to emergencies improves significantly. This communal preparedness ensures a quicker and more efficient response, reducing the pressure on emergency services and potentially decreasing the time it takes for professional medical assistance to arrive.

Furthermore, first aid training can also foster a sense of community and cooperation. When individuals come together to learn these crucial skills, they build strong connections and a shared commitment to each other's well-being. This sense of solidarity can be particularly valuable in times of crisis, promoting unity and resilience.

First Aid Training in Schools

Introducing first aid training in schools can have a profound impact on young people. Teaching students how to respond in emergencies not only equips them with life-saving skills but also instills a sense of responsibility and maturity. Schools that implement first aid programs often report increased confidence and leadership abilities among students.

By integrating first aid training into the educational curriculum, schools can prepare students to handle both everyday accidents and unexpected emergencies. This preparation not only benefits the students but also contributes to the overall safety of the school environment.

The Role of Employers

Employers in California play a crucial role in promoting first aid training. By encouraging or mandating first aid courses for employees, businesses can enhance workplace safety and demonstrate their commitment to employee well-being. Trained staff can respond more effectively to workplace accidents, reducing downtime and ensuring a safer work environment.

Additionally, companies that invest in first aid training often see increased employee morale and reduced anxiety about potential accidents. Employees feel valued when employers prioritize their health and safety, leading to greater job satisfaction and productivity.
